I use a company van for work and have added personal electronics - gps, dashcam, etc that cannot be a permanent install. Problem is how to route wiring around the windshield perimeter, without attaching anything to the glass, as well as to be able to run wire along interior body panels.

I designed these clips with a flat "tab" extending off one side, so the tab can be wedged into junctions of plastic trim etc, without being permanent, but still keep the cabling out of the way. The tab is large enough to handle being drilled for screw mount, if necessary.

The 10mm version is not large, it's intended for 1-3 standard usb cable size wires. I've also upscaled it slightly, to allow for a bit bigger cable, or several more of the smaller ones (4-6) in the 15mm version.

Maybe someone else who uses a company vehicle or lease might like this idea.
